Is there any universal number? -Original Message- From: AccessIndia [mailto:accessindia-boun...@accessindia.org.in] On Behalf Of Shona Man Sent: Tuesday, December 11, 2012 6:06 PM To: surendra.salgaonk...@gmail.com; accessindia@accessindia.org.in Subject: Re: [AI] Coach for People with disabilities in Railways - a follow-up Hi friends before cupple of weeks I was traveling from my place to Delhi with my cousin. My waiting list ticket couldn't be confirmed in AC chair car therefore we decided to board handicapped coach. But when we reached at the end of the train we saw that handicapped coach was full of nondisabled as usual. We tried to seek help from guard in adjacent compartment, he was very busy in his personal business while talking on telephone, after our repeated demand he turned to us and asked the problem, we asked him to vacate the handicapped coach, but he outrightly refused and showed his inability to do so. Then I asked a RPF personal standing nearby, but he also refused to do any thing unless guard gives him note of doing so. I asked the guard that I am going to complain regarding it and your inability. At the same time I did complained with the train number and station where it was standing to number 9717630982. I dont know what happened with in 5 minute, guard called RPF personal and said to him that I am giving note to u and vacate the coach. Then that RPF jawan with in 5 minute vacated the coach using force, surprisingly there was only 1 PH sitting in the coach. Friends now what happened at the next station that guard came to us and asked me my certificate and ticket, I gave him and he took it to his compartment. He did not returned it untill we reached Delhi, when I approached him to take my certificate then he very strongly said to me that it is not our duty to vacate the coach and in future never complain. I said to him that I know it is under your jurisdiction, if it is not why you are caring of the complaint? I said, let me follow my own process if it is not ur duty then why u r worried? I left him with this hot discussion and warned him that I am very well aware of my rights. This complaint number is of Delhi, may be in other circle other number working. Surendra Salgaonkar Phones. :+919867645933, +912226473918 Emails: surendra.salgaon...@sbi.co.in salgaonkarconce...@rediffmail.com Skype: salgaonkarconcerns, salgaonkarskype -Original message- From: Srinivasu Chakravarthula Sent: 10.12.2012, 4.50 pm To: accessindia@accessindia.org.in Subject: [AI] Coach for People with disabilities in Railways - a follow-up Dear all, I remember, there was a huge discussion on this earlier. Wondering, if any of you know updated information. Additionally, wanted to share an incident I have noticed recently. Howrah - Chennai Superfast mail has two such coaches one at the front and another towards the end of train. When a couple of passengers with disabilites went to front side coach, it was crowded with all non-disabled users and couple of policemen standing there told that it's not their responsibility to get them vacated and the second coach which is just before the guards coach gets such support and those two folks had to walk all the way to end of the train. Yes, the guard was supervising the coach and was not allowing any passenger who does not have a disability. I was shocked, when there are two coaches, why they do not offer necessary support. Since that was a station where train halts almost 20 minutes, those folks were able to walk all over the train, but what could have happened if train halts only for a minute or two or if they are mobility impaired? Do you all think, taking up this issue with CCPD office would help? GRR GRR divyanshu On 12/12/12, Prashanth prashanthmn1...@gmail.com wrote: Press Information Bureau Government of India Ministry of Social Justice Empowerment 11-December-2012 17:32 IST A number of initiatives have been taken to promote research technology for the benefit of Persons with Disabilities:- The Ministry confers National Awards for the empowerment of Persons with Disabilities (PwDs), every year, under various categories. One of these categories is for Best applied research/innovation/product development aimed at improving the life of PwDs. The Ministry made its website accessible to persons with disabilities and launched the accessible website in January, 2010, at a cost of Rs.20.09 lakh. Other Central Ministries were also requested to similarly make their own websites, as well as of their associated organizations, accessible to persons with disabilities. State Governments have also been requested to make their important websites accessible to persons with disabilities and financial assistance has also been offered to them for doing so. Central assistance of Rs. 31.00 lakh has so far been released to 3 State/UT Governments for this purpose. No proposal, in this regard, has however been received from the Government of Andhra Pradesh. The Government has also, in 2010, instituted a new category of National Awards - viz for websites with best accessibility features. Under this category one award each is given for such websites of (i) Government organizations, (ii) Public Sector/autonomous/local bodies, and (iii) Non-Govt. organizations. An Online Braille Library, established by the National Institute for Visually Handicapped, (NIVH) Dehradun, has been launched on 4th January, 2012. This library has books, including in Telugu, which can be accessed in real time from any location, including Andhra Pradesh. An amount of Rs. 47.50 lakh has been spent on this project so far. An online catalogue of Braille books has also been hosted by NIVH which enables visually-impaired persons to ascertain the location and availability of a desired Braille book, without going to Braille Libraries and Braille Presses. An amount of Rs.17.00 lakhs has been spent on this project so far. NIVH has also launched an Online Directory of Services for the Visually Impaired persons. Services available in Andhra Pradesh have also been included in this Directory. The National Institute for Mentally Handicapped, Secunderabad, has developed certain technology based teaching modules for training of persons with mental retardation. Technological methods like electroencephalography (EEG) and electromyography (EMG) are used for assessment of disability. EEG bio-feedback is used for stimulation of electrical impulses in the brain of children with mental retardation, and softwares are used for speech therapy. The National Institute for the Orthopaedically Handicapped, Kolkata, has developed proto-types of myo-electric hand, multi-use wheelchair, low-cost pediatric below-knee prosthesis, and functional electric stimulation devices for persons with foot-drop. The Artificial Limbs Manufacturing Corporation of India, functioning under this Ministry, also works on developing technological aids and appliances at a relatively low cost. The Rehabilitation Council of India (RCI) is running a TV channel called Navshikhar through which programmes on disability-related topics are telecast for the benefit of teachers/special educators, professionals, parents of children with disabilities, and other stakeholders. At present, there are 472 Direct Reception Centres for this channel, of which 32 are in Andhra Pradesh. This information was given by the Minister of State for Social Justice and Empowerment, Shri D. Napoleon in a written reply to a question in Lok Sabha.
